Master Cylinder
Disassemble
- Clean outside of master cylinder thoroughly. Drain brake fluid from master cylinder into suitable container.
- Remove stop bolt and pressure control valves.
- Pry up and remove reservoir from master cylinder body.
- Remove fluid control valve.
- Depress primary piston and remove snap ring from retaining groove at open end of bore.
- Remove primary and secondary piston assemblies from master cylinder. If secondary piston does not come out, apply air pressure to secondary outlet port to remove.

TIRE PRESSURE MONITORING SYSTEM PROCEDURES FOR 2009 Mercury Milan AUTOMOBILES
Description
Vehicle: 2009 Mercury Milan 3.0 V6 GAS
The Tire Pressure Monitoring (TPMS) system has the ability to monitor the air pressure of all four road wheels. The tire-mounted pressure sensors transmit signals to the Smart Junction Block (SJB). The TPMS is functionally integrated within the SJB. The TPMS sensor transmits a radio signal approximately every 60 seconds to the SJB when the vehicle speed exceeds 20 mph. RADIATOR & HOSE REPLACEMENT PROCEDURES FOR 2009 Mercury Milan AUTOMOBILES
Heater Hose, Replace -> Inlet -> Outlet
Vehicle: 2009 Mercury Milan 2.3 L4 GAS
Inlet
- Drain coolant into a suitable container.
- Loosen hose clamp connecting hose to heater core inlet tube.
- Loosen hose clamp connecting hose to coolant outlet adapter.
- Remove hose from vehicle.
- Reverse procedure to install.
